Danville's Old Oak Tree Lighting This Week: Performances, Road Closures, More
Ring in the holiday season with the lighting of the old oak tree in Danville. Here's what to expect.
DANVILLE, CA — Danville will kick off the holiday season Friday with the town's annual Lighting of the Old Oak Tree ceremony.
Local officials will kick off the event, which runs from 5:15 to 8 p.m. Rumor has it that Santa Claus himself will be joined by a snow angel in leading the crowd in a countdown to the tree lighting at 6:30 p.m.
The ceremony will be held rain or shine and begin with performances from choirs at San Ramon Valley and Monte Vista high schools and the Danville Girls Chorus, according to the town. Local businesses will remain open for shoppers.

Drivers are advised to be cautious and expect delays amid several street closures in the area from 1 to 9 p.m. on Diablo Road.
